The high end food street in Sector 26 now boasts of fine dining a la carte menus,rocking canopy of clubs and underground lounges. “But when it comes to food,there is still a vacuum,and I’m trying to fill that with Crystal Bar,” Munish Bajaj looks every bit confident with his all new bar shining with Swarovski,glass and mirror work and the aura of aqueous blue light donning interiors. With a chef from Delhi and food products from all over the world,Bajaj’s place is ready to serve coastal grilled foods. While Swarovski lights and chandeliers with plush blue furniture infuses an infectious zeal,the music will be mostly electronic,house,Asian underground,drum & base,Dubstep,techno,minimal and fusion act and live visuals. As for the menu Bajaj has deliberately kept it for a very niche market. “That’s going to be the trend,” he says,forecasting a hardcore club-pub hopping fashion in the next five years with focus on dry foods with dips and a melee of cocktails. From soups including Consomme ala polo and summer minestrone,a variety of salads including Caeser salad,mascarpone grilled chicken salad,classic salami Olivet pasta salad,Tuscan tuna salad and fresh green to appetizers like shrimp cocktail,fried shrimp,smoked salmon,fresh tuna,chef fish,chicken sauté,chicken and mushroom patties,Greek shish Kabab,Crostini,mouthwatering entrees like grilled trout/pomfret,grilled tuna,grilled fish,grilled Norwegian salmon to yummy prawns and grill lamb chops it’s a buffet of best in sea and continental food.
